In the article titled “Intraoperative Contrast Enhanced Ultrasound Evaluates the Grade of Glioma” [1], there were errors in the Materials and Methods and Results sections, as mentioned in a Letter to the Editor by Mahalangikar et al. [2], which should be corrected as follows. In Section  2.7.3 (Expression of VEGF), “41% to 75% was (+)” should be corrected to “41% to 75% was (+ +).” The age ranges were incorrectly reported in Section  3.1 (The Basic Condition of the Patients) as “20 to 69 years with a mean age of 47.9 ± 11.4” and should be corrected to “18 to 69 years with a mean age of 45 ± 12.8 years.”
